As long as the Eurasian Economic Union (EAEU) membership and the measures related to the draft law on starting the process of joining the European Union (EU) are compatible, Armenia will follow this path.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an announced this during a press briefing at the government Thursday.
“This is our sovereign decision, and we will make our sovereign decisions. Nothing has changed in our plans. As for strawberries, roses and other products, if it seems to you that there were no such problems before, you are sorely mistaken; the same problems arise all the time. And since 2018, I have been sending the same message to all our partners: all products must be produced in accordance with standards. We are not going to assist, at the expense of our sovereignty, the export of products that do not meet the standards,” Pashinyan said.
He added that all producers in Armenia whose products meet the established standards will receive assistance.
